mysql/with_statement.go Normal file
View file

@ -0,0 +1,26 @@
package mysql
import "github.com/go-jet/jet/internal/jet"
// CommonTableExpression contains information about a CTE.
type CommonTableExpression struct {
readableTableInterfaceImpl
jet.CommonTableExpression
}
// WITH function creates new WITH statement from list of common table expressions
func WITH(cte ...jet.CommonTableExpressionDefinition) func(statement jet.SerializerStatement) Statement {
return jet.WITH(Dialect, cte...)
}
// CTE creates new named CommonTableExpression
func CTE(name string) CommonTableExpression {
cte := CommonTableExpression{
readableTableInterfaceImpl: readableTableInterfaceImpl{},
CommonTableExpression: jet.CTE(name),
}
cte.parent = &cte
return cte
}
